Tent Heating and Cooling Tips for Outdoor Events

Here, we have listed the most effective tent heating and cooling tips when organizing an outdoor event.

Summer Cooling Tips

1: Choose the Right Time:

When planning an outdoor event in the summer, choose a time of day, such as early morning or evening, when the weather is cool and the sun is less intense.

2: Air Circulation:

Use high-velocity fans to circulate the air throughout the tent to create a cooling breeze. Install evaporative coolers and portable AC units to make your venue a comfortable place for you to enjoy.

Portable air conditioners benefit outdoor events by enhancing guest comfort and cooling a larger space. Renting portable AC units can be more affordable than installing a permanent one.

3: Shade and Location:

Position the tent to take advantage of natural shades, such as large buildings and trees. Use a reflective canopy and umbrella to prevent sunlight from directly entering the tent.

4: Guest Comfort:

Serve cooling treats to your guests, such as cold drinks, ice creams, and cones, and provide easy access to water stations.

Winter Heating Tips

1: Use Tents and Side Walls:

Use side walls to trap the heat inside and ensure that all the side walls of the tents are properly sealed to provide your guests with a warm and comfortable environment.

2: Consider Insulated Flooring:

Use insulated matting or a ground trap to prevent heat loss through the cold ground. It provides greater comfort by acting as a barrier against the cold ground.

3: Install Active Heating Equipment:

Gas-powered patio heaters are best for warming large open spaces. They can be used in various settings, from small patios to large outdoor events, without needing a gas line.

Safety: Ensure proper ventilation to prevent carbon dioxide buildup, and use heaters with safety features like automated shutoffs and oxygen depletion sensors. Electric heaters are a safe and fume-free option.

4: Guest Comfort:

Encourage guests to dress in layers, and serve hot drinks like coffee and energy-rich foods.
